but when it comes to heavy bone, there's no replacement for momentum when dealing with 2 equally constructed bullets of different weights...


I don't know about that. I'm seeing where the unconventional Bergers penetrate 2 to 3 inches and grenade no matter what weight.



To illustrate my point, do you think that a 50gr .224 Berger VLD (if one existed) would smash through the shoulder joint of a big bull moose just as well as a 225gr .338 version of the same bullet?

The bullet may be designed to penetrate, but if it lacks the momentum to push on through, it just isn't going to happen...

The difference between 6.5 and 7mm isn't nearly as large as the difference between the .22 and .338, but the 7mm offers a slight edge that I would gladly take advantage of. If you're talking about an elk rifle, the recoil difference between .260 and .284 shouldn't be overly significant.
